About Mprise Agriware

At Mprise Agriware, we are driven by progress. Our team of approximately 130 professionals, including 25% working internationally and 10% in North America, strives to bring innovative solutions to organizations. We help our clients work more effectively and enjoyably using Microsoft technology.

Our flagship product, Agriware 365, elevates the horticultural sector worldwide, serving breeders, seed producers, and plant growers with modern software solutions based on Microsoft technology.
